The Revelators (of North Alabama) is a southern gospel music group committed to serving Christ through song and fellowship. In 1975 a group of friends located in Phil Campbell, Alabama decided to form a quartet by which to share the gospel in song. Over the decades there have been changes in personnel and songs performed, but the thrust of their music remains unchanged. The current members of The Revelators are Jackson Pyle, lead; Angie Brown, alto; Hershell Brown, baritone; Tony Brown, bass; and Debbie Turner, piano.

Launched in 2016, the Old time Preachers Quartet has quickly become one of the watched groups in Gospel music. "The reception of the quartet has been amazing. Promoters are calling, fans are emailing us with excitement, and DJ's are giving us good reports all over the country," stated Les Butler.
Since their launch they have already achieved a #1 song, Singing News Top 20s and multiple award nominations. Their song, "The Old Time Way," resonated on the internet, with the accompanying music video being viewed by over 100.000 people in its first twenty-four hours.
Butler Music Group is lead by 39 year veteran Les Butler. Les started in radio as host of Crossroads for Christ, a Southern Gospel radio show in the Chicago Market, in Oct. 1978. He was a host on the Solid Gospel Network for nearly 20 years and a March of Dimes AIR Award winner for his Bluegrass Gospel Show called Front Porch Fellowship. He currently hosts the syndicated radiom show, Les Butler and Friends.

The Good news Boys Quartet is an all male acoustic gospel quartet based in Hazel Green Alabama. The ministry goal of this group of men is to carry the good news of Jesus Christ in order to encourage the church,and reach the lost with a message of peace in this life and a hope for eternity with the Father in heaven. Our singing ranges from bluegrass,country,and southern gospel musical styles .
